Jamal Mohideen Haroon Imran Khan Vs ITO (ITAT Chennai)
In a noteworthy judgement by the Income Tax Appellate Tribunal (ITAT), Chennai in the Jamal Mohideen Haroon Imran Khan Vs ITO case, a significant delay of 227 days in filing an appeal was pardoned due to the tragic death of the assessee’s advocate from Covid-19.
